Planning application
19/00686/DEEM3
Leckhampton C Of E Primary School Hall Road Cheltenham Gloucestershire GL53 0HP
Proposal
Construction of a new hall with kitchen and staff facilities, remodelling of existing school hall, dance studio, library and stores to create reception and year 6 classrooms and pupil toilets, extension and refurbishment of entrance and reception area, creation of a new vehicular access with an exended car park, provision of a new MUGA

What a grant of permission means
The process from here
Permission has been granted, usually subject to conditions listed on the decision notice, some of which must be discharged before work starts. The decision notice on the council portal sets out exactly what was approved.
Work must normally begin within three years of the decision or the permission lapses. Neighbours cannot appeal a grant; challenging one means judicial review of how the decision was made, within tight time limits.
